Something New

Okay forum family, I went to get all of my tests done..the blood work, echo, and the swallow test. Well, the nurse at the Dr office called today saying that my blood test showed that I was H Pyloric???? The nurse explained to me what it was, concerning bacteria in my stomach that can cause ulcers...anyway, I have to go to the Gastric dr on next week....she says that I wont have anything to worry about, it is common that this is found, I will end up getting meds to clear it all up..wondering has anyone else experienced this? Sounds scarey to me!!! If anyone has, please share your experience.

From what I understand, it is just a round of special antibiotics and they just need to adjust the anesthesia if it is soon before surgery. In my EGD they discovered a small hiatal hernia that would be repaired during surgery, but they said it ended up being too small to worry about. You will be fine.
